Émile Blémont was a French author known for his contributions to literature through short stories that explore themes of love and human relationships. His notable work, "A quoi tient l'amour? / Contes de France et d'Amérique," showcases his ability to weave narratives that reflect both French and American cultural contexts. Blémont's writing often delves into the complexities of affection and the intricacies of interpersonal connections, making his stories resonate with readers interested in the emotional landscapes of love.
